Savarayalu 8th Grade Class  20170223:

The class started with what they had learn t new form the previous class:

  1. Change pen size
  2. Pen shade
  3. Point in direction
  4. Equal to operator
  5. Go back one layer

Then the homework was shared ie:

  1. Square
  2. Triangle
  3. Circle

They had updated the programs by using:

  1. Set sprite center
  2. Go to origin in the start of every program and use clear

Task given in class:

  1. Create score and increase it for every right answer
  2. Decrease score for every wrong answer or reset to 0
  3. Create a repeat until loop for each of the if else conditions (Were not able to complete)

Home work Given:

  1. Complete the program so that it only moves to the next answer if the present one is correct and use repeat until.
  2. Draw a circle of given radius

At the end of the class we shared what was the new things they had learned:

  1. Set sprite center
  2. Go to origin in the start of every program and use clear
  3. Variable(Score)
  4. Change by one, and set
  5. Repeat Until
